Technical Description

In the Linux kernel, the following vulnerability has been resolved:

accel/rocket: fix UAF via dangling GEM handle in create_bo

rocket_ioctl_create_bo() inserts a GEM handle into the file's IDR via

drm_gem_handle_create() early on, then performs several operations that

can fail (sgt allocation, drm_mm insert, iommu_map). If any fail after

the handle is live, the error path calls drm_gem_shmem_object_free()

which kfree's the object without removing the handle from the IDR.

This leaves a dangling handle pointing to freed slab memory. Any

subsequent ioctl using that handle (PREP_BO, FINI_BO, SUBMIT) calls

drm_gem_object_lookup() and dereferences freed memory (UAF).

Fix by moving drm_gem_handle_create() to after all fallible operations

succeed, matching the pattern used by panfrost, lima, and etnaviv.

Also fix drm_mm_insert_node_generic() whose return value was silently

overwritten by iommu_map_sgtable() on the next line. Add the missing

error check.
